As an assistant landscape designer, you are reviewing a seating layout and plot model for a community garden project. The total area of the garden plots is represented by the algebraic model 4p2q16pq+12q{}4p^2q - 16pq + 12q, where qq represents the number of identical rectangular garden zones and pp represents the length multiplier. To begin simplifying this model and determining the dimensions of each zone, you need to factor out the greatest common factor (GCF). Identify and write the greatest common factor (GCF) of the three terms in this expression.
